Course Content

• Data Visualization Fundamentals for Scientific Computing
• Advanced Data Wrangling and Preprocessing for Solid State Physics
• Statistical Methods and Data Analysis for Material Science
• Interactive Data Visualization using Python Libraries (Matplotlib, Seaborn, Plotly)
• Data Visualization with Solid State Physics Applications
• Creating Publication-Ready Visualizations
• Communicating Complex Data through Visualizations
• Advanced 3D Visualization Techniques for Crystal Structures
• Big Data Handling and Visualization in Solid State Physics

Career path

Career Role (Data Visualization & Solid State Physics) Description
Data Scientist (Solid State Physics) Develops and applies data visualization techniques to analyze complex solid-state physics data, extracting key insights for research and development. High demand for advanced statistical modeling skills.
Research Scientist (Visualization Focus) Conducts research using cutting-edge data visualization tools to interpret and communicate findings in solid-state physics. Strong publication record essential.
Materials Science Data Analyst Analyzes large datasets related to material properties, leveraging data visualization to identify trends and patterns in solid-state materials research. Collaborates with physicists and engineers.
Computational Physicist (Visualization Expert) Develops and implements computational models in solid-state physics, creating insightful visualizations to communicate complex simulations and results. Programming skills vital.
